US-led coalition hit ISIS convoy that was heading to Deir Ezzor

The US-led coalition has carried out an air strike to block Islamic State group fighters evacuated from Lebanon from reaching Deir Ezzor, eastern Syria, its spokesman told AFP on Wednesday.

“To prevent the convoy from moving further east, we cratered the road and destroyed a small bridge,” Colonel Ryan Dillon said, adding that the coalition had conducted an air strike.

Hundreds of ISIL fighters were evacuated Monday from the border region between Lebanon and Syria under a ceasefire deal and were headed to Albukamal, IS-held town near Syria’s eastern frontier with Iraq.
